What's Happening?
A Calgary student, Gayatri Sakharkar, has developed a biodegradable film using materials like orange and pineapple peels to address microplastic pollution in agriculture. This innovation aims to replace conventional plastic mulch films, which are widely
used to improve crop yields but contribute significantly to microplastic pollution. Sakharkar's project, which she presented at the Calgary Youth Science Fair, earned her several awards, including a gold medal and the Youth Can Innovate grand award. Her work is inspired by her family's agricultural background and her passion for sustainability. Sakharkar is also exploring the potential of replacing plastics in fisheries as part of her future projects.
